WebSep 18, 2024 · The American Cancer Society’s new guideline has two major differences from previous guidelines. One is to start screening at a slightly older age, and the other is to preferentially recommend a type of screening test called an HPV test. WebNov 21, 2024 · Early on in 2024, the results of an NHS pilot study, supported by us, to test the feasibility of primary HPV cervical screening in a real-life setting, revealed that a switch to HPV screening is effective. This eventually led to primary HPV screening being rolled out in Wales in 2024, in England at the end of 2024 and in Scotland in 2024. phys to fire poe

WebThe Pap test (or Pap smear) looks for precancers, cell changes on the cervix that might become cervical cancer if they are not treated appropriately. Both tests can be done in a doctor’s office or clinic. During the Pap test, the doctor will use a plastic or metal instrument, called a speculum, to look inside your vagina.
